| From: | sriggs(at)postgresql(dot)org (Simon Riggs) |
|---|---|
| To: | pgsql-committers(at)postgresql(dot)org |
| Subject: | pgsql: Detect early deadlock in Hot Standby when Startup is already |
| Date: | 2010-01-31 19:01:11 |
| Message-ID: | 20100131190111.5880C7541B9@cvs.postgresql.org |
| Views: | Whole Thread | Raw Message | Download mbox | Resend email |
| Thread: | |
| Lists: | pgsql-committers |
Log Message:
-----------
Detect early deadlock in Hot Standby when Startup is already waiting. First
stage of required deadlock detection to allow re-enabling max_standby_delay
setting of -1, which is now essential in the absence of improved relation-
specific conflict resoluton. Requested by Greg Stark et al.
Modified Files:
--------------
pgsql/src/backend/storage/ipc:
standby.c (r1.8 -> r1.9)
(http://anoncvs.postgresql.org/cvsweb.cgi/pgsql/src/backend/storage/ipc/standby.c?r1=1.8&r2=1.9)
pgsql/src/backend/storage/lmgr:
lock.c (r1.193 -> r1.194)
(http://anoncvs.postgresql.org/cvsweb.cgi/pgsql/src/backend/storage/lmgr/lock.c?r1=1.193&r2=1.194)
pgsql/src/include/storage:
standby.h (r1.6 -> r1.7)
(http://anoncvs.postgresql.org/cvsweb.cgi/pgsql/src/include/storage/standby.h?r1=1.6&r2=1.7)
| From | Date | Subject | |
|---|---|---|---|
| Next Message | Tom Lane | 2010-01-31 19:07:47 | Re: Re: [COMMITTERS] pgsql: Augment WAL records for btree delete with GetOldestXmin() to |
| Previous Message | Tom Lane | 2010-01-31 18:15:39 | pgsql: Fix memory leak created by deferrable-index-constraints patches. |